Kidney failure is a disease that often occurs in patients suffering from other degenerative diseases such as hypertension, diabetes, or in patients who are accepting anticancer chemotherapy. So far, there has been no drug that specifically mechanimates to treat kidney failure. Tempuyung leaves (Sonchus Arvensis L.) are used as traditional Indonesian people to deal with various diseases and one of them to overcome hypertension with a diuretic mechanism. In this research that had been done before, the use of Tempuyung leaf extract showed a diuretic effect on experimental animals (Muhtadi, 2016). In this study also obtained data on repairing kidney function from Tempuyung leaves on kidney failed animal modeling. Animal induced kidney failure uses nephrotocic agents namely gentamicine and high-dose pyroxy. Then parameter measurements are made to see the improvement of the kidney function. Tempuyung leaf ethanol extract can be developed into standardized herbal medicine. Based on the claims of its efficacy, Indonesian herbal medicines consist of 3 categories, namely: herbal medicine (based on empirical use), standard herbal medicine (efficacy and security must be pronveniently proven and the raw material is standardized), and phytopharmaca (clinical claims testable). The community uses Tempuyung extract for a wide range of diseases, among others, for a decrease in blood pressure through a diuretic mechanism. Therefore, in this study there will be a review of the mechanism of improving kidney function from the Tempuyung leaf ethanol extract that is expected to be an alternative treatment for kidney failure sufferers.
